Job description
Job Overview

As the Ward Manager on Cheerful Sparrows Female, you will be passionate about delivering outstanding and safe patient care, as well as continuing a positive working culture, benefitting staff and patients.

Responsibilities
  • To act as a role model and provide professional leadership to nursing staff.
  • Setting, achieving and monitoring Quality Standards.
  • To support the matron to implement the agreed system of nursing audits.
  • Maintain personal contact with patients, relatives and carers being sensitive to their needs for courtesy, dignity and privacy.
  • Participate in the provision of preceptorship and mentorship for new staff, and for staff undertaking academic courses and pathways.
  • Ensure the safe and effective use of all medical devices used within the Ward.
  • Ensure the delivery of clinical governance and ensuring that the aims of clinical effectiveness are met from a nursing viewpoint.
